用角锥棱镜阵列抑制低频波前畸变

摘    要: 分析了角锥棱镜阵列“准”位相共轭特性的原理;采用模拟计算的方法,验证了角锥棱镜阵列对低频波前畸变的抑制作用,并研究了其单元数的优化,指出了该方法的局限性和有效应用范围。研究结果表明,采用该方法能有效地提高畸变激光束的焦斑能量集中度,对于抑制双程同轴激光系统的大幅动态低频波前畸变具有现实的应用意义。

关 键 词:波前畸变  焦斑能量集中度  角锥棱镜  位相共轭  溯源反射

Using cube corner arrays to restraining wave front aberration of low spatial frequency

Abstract:The principle of cube corner array's approximate phase conjugation was analyzed. The cube corner array's restraining effect from wave front aberration of low spatial frequency was validated, and the optimization of array's cell number was researched, and the localization and effectual application field was pointed out. The result of simulation indicates that the focus energy concentricity of aberration beam was improved effectively by using cube corner array, and this new method could be used in restraining wave front aberration of low spatial frequency.
Keywords:Wave front  Focus energy concentricity  Cube corner array  Phase conjugation  Retro-reflect
